#bf641d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#bf641d is composed of 74.9% red, 39.2% green and 11.4%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 47.6% magenta, 84.8% yellow and 25.1% black. It has a hue angle of 26.3 degrees, a saturation of 73.6% and a lightness of 43.1%. #bf641d color hex could be obtained by blending #ffc83a with #7f0000. Closest websafe color is: #cc6633.

#bf641d color description : Strong orange.

#bf641d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#bf641d has RGB values of R:191, G:100, B:29 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.48, Y:0.85, K:0.25. Its decimal value is 12543005.

Shades and Tints of #bf641d

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#040201 is the darkest color, while #fdf7f2 is the lightest one.

Tones of #bf641d

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#736d69 is the less saturated color, while #d86104 is the most saturated one.
